Radio station RSB-5 - R-805

"The radio station "the middle-bomber – 5 blocks"
Originated in the USSR in 1946 and its design was "inspired by" an american outfit SCR 274 "Command" - so as a "team".

In the whole assembly RSB-5 was up 5 vf blocks:
3 vf blocks shortwave
1 vf block středovlnný
1 vf block dlouhovlnný
Virtually with the use of the "lesser assembly" -
the radio station was produced in two versions, differing by the number of rf blocks and for the differentiation were identified:
R-805 has two vf blocks with a frequency range of 2.15 to 12 MHz

R-806 has three rf blocks with a frequency range of 2.15 to 20 MHz
(The possibility of using středovlnného block from the set of SVB-5 with a range of 300 to 500 kHz)

Operating modes: And 1, And 3
The performance of the transmitter varies in the range of 35 to 120 W (depending on the type of operation, the frequency and the antenna used).

Reach: when air – ground rdst in A1 up to 6,000 km, in the And 3 up to 2,500 km.
When the connection between the overland rdst with the wire antenna up to 300 km.
The control is local from the control box, but with some terrestrial radio stations, adjustments were made to control the remote.

- In-flight and ground sets radio sets include a receiver US-9).

To our air force getting together with aeroplanes If-2, Il-12, Il-14, the Il-28 (also I-4) for the remote link aircraft with ground-based radio sets and aircraft fasteners services used in radio networks in the band of short waves.

Radio station R-805 and R-806 were fitted to land-based resources and the habitats directive air traffic management.

Under me the available zdrojov, Patch-51-7, and aj's stránok, came in the case of R805 about stanicu zloženú of prijímača US-9 and 4 barring vysielača, from ktorých sa put štandardne tri (R806), in the Il-28 boli iba two (R805).
Blocks vysielača mali nasledovné pokrytie frekvencií:
1. block of 0.35 to 0.5 MHz
2. block of 2.15 to 3.6 and 4.3 to 7.2 MHz
3. block 3.6 to 6 MHz and 7.2 to 12 MHz
4. a block of 6 to 10 and 12 to 20 MHz
In zostave ochre prijímača, vysielacích bolokov bol aj inverter pre vysielače, modulator and control a tractor antenna (30 m)that contained aj prepínanie antennas and meranie anténnych prúdov.

The Soviets, inspired by the modular radios they "saw" in the aircraft supplied under the Lend-Lease Act. designed and produced the RSB-5 type. The explanation of the name is right in the introduction, including the "5" - five-block. The R-805 and R-806 assemblies are just used options.
